Laguna, California, United States

Overview

Laguna Beach, California, is a picturesque coastal city famed for its stunning beaches, thriving arts scene, and laid-back California vibe. With a backdrop of rolling hills and hidden coves, this destination draws both artists and outdoor enthusiasts year-round.

Best Time to Visit

April to October for warm weather and outdoor festivals; early fall offers fewer crowds and pleasant temperatures.

Local Tips

Parking can be challenging near the beaches, consider using free shuttle services in summer. Most attractions are walkable from the city center.

Cultural Etiquette

Tipping 15-20% is expected in restaurants. Beach attire is common, but cover up in restaurants. Laguna is eco-conscious, recycle and use reusable bags when possible.

Safety Warnings

Laguna Beach is generally very safe; petty theft is rare but don't leave valuables in your car. Be cautious on rocky coves and observe lifeguard warnings for rip currents.

Hidden Gems

Visit Thousand Steps Beach for stunning scenery and fewer crowds, explore the Pacific Marine Mammal Center, or hike the less-traveled trails of Aliso and Wood Canyons Wilderness Park.
